Fighting for Mexican American Rights

A military commander in the Mexican state of Tamaulipas, Cortina also had strong ties to South Texas. He took up arms against Confederate leaders who he saw as oppressors of Mexican Americans along the Rio Grande. Though defeated in the battle at Carrizo, in Zapata County Texas, Cortina continued to support

the Union cause from Mexico.
